The correct option is B 1 atm Suppose 40 g each of the lighter and heavier gas is present.
The molar masses are 4 and 40 g/mol respectively.
The total number of moles are 404=10 moles for lighter gas
and 4040=1 mole for heavier gas.
The mole fraction of the lighter gas is 1010+1=1011
The partial pressure of the lighter gas is 1011×1.1atm=1atm
